## Account Recovery — Cartpress Load Test Harness

If the load-test service account for the Cartpress checkout flow gets locked mid-run, abort the active scenario first. Then reset the account via the Shimmerbank admin console; locked runs skew latency baselines. Re-arm the harness only after metrics settle. The console reset prompt accepts the recovery passphrase shown below.

vault phrase of yaguf-hahaf = druath-holix

**Env vars: Partner SFTP drop (Quillbay feed)**

This page documents the environment variables used by the nightly exporter that delivers settlement files to the Quillbay partner SFTP drop. The host and port are non-sensitive and live in the base config. The exporter runs under a dedicated service account with write-only access to the inbound directory, and transfers are logged to the audit sink for retention review. The private key passphrase must never be committed to the repo; it is set in the deployment env file on the line below:

secret setting of kagup-haweg: RELAY_SECRET20=79282600b75847005433

Action item from the Gildercrest Playhouse incident (seat-map renderer freeze during the Lanternfall opening sale). Root cause: the renderer recomputed the full venue polygon set on every hover event once concurrent sessions passed the cache ceiling. Fix shipped, but the real problem is that nobody knew the tuning knobs existed. Maintainers: these constants live in one place now, do not scatter copies. Raise the cache ceiling only with load-test evidence. Current values, post-incident, are set as follows.

tuning table, kawep-tawif:
CAPS = {
    "olidor": 80,
    "belion": 7,
    "quenys": 225,
    "druox": 839,
    "fraath": 482,
}